Output 5aa8c52093955b81b7757607481f7fffe466dc9df230dce5e51b090e9f1c6f32:137

value
29155
script pubkey
OP_0 OP_PUSHBYTES_20 894869f90ed71c2bc06a6b9dd6cfaf6a1cbe33ea
address
bc1q39yxn7gw6uwzhsr2dwwadna0dgwtuvl29ph309
transaction
5aa8c52093955b81b7757607481f7fffe466dc9df230dce5e51b090e9f1c6f32